Output edc28b5821d06b73da206e68dd66ce5afcee5f06efaf16329f091562a8a86bf5:1

value
74662
script pubkey
OP_HASH160 OP_PUSHBYTES_20 52cce82854bbb472dc8fcd996c34d6a23eaca910 OP_EQUAL
address
39EpoTCJFTXyVfRDQLGUbHtuXkKPcsTNVU
transaction
edc28b5821d06b73da206e68dd66ce5afcee5f06efaf16329f091562a8a86bf5
spent
true